Series P.I. Photographic Prints, 1942, 1970s-2011, inclusive

Extent

1.5 Linear feet in 1 flat box and 1 flat file folder

Scope and Contents

The series includes photographic prints from the photographer. Notable in the series is a set of over 200 slides of Manhattan's Upper West Side from the 1980s and a set of photographs from the Times Square area of the late 1970s-1980s. The series also includes one 1942 wedding invitation.

Arrangement

The series is arranged by size of the print and subject matter.

Processing Information

Many of these prints were previously processed and were part of the Photographers File (PR 50). In early 2021, they were removed from that collection and combined with other, unprocessed prints to form this series within the standalone Stephen Harmon collection.

19 color photographs, 8-1/2 x 11 in., Lower East Side, circa 1985, inclusive

Box: 1, Folder: 1 (Material Type: Graphic Materials)

Scope and Contents

Includes 19 photographs taken by Stephen Harmon on the Lower East Side of Manhattan, New York City, in the mid-1980s. All the photographs are color, 8-1/2 x 11 inch prints. The photographs emphasize storefronts, signage of businesses, and building facades, with some wide angle views of rows of buildings. Pedestrians appear in several, most often in connection with street vendors.

Identified streets represented in the photographs are Orchard (11), Essex (4), Grand (2), and Rivington (1). Storefronts and buildings that are the focus of photographs include Fine & Klein Handbags, Adler's Mens Wear (and nearby businesses and street vendors), Orchard Bootery, Beckenstein Home Fabrics, Inc., Ideal Hosiery, and Louis Stavsky Co. 210 color slides, 2 x 2 in., Upper West Side, 1980s, inclusive

Box: 1, Folder: 3 (Material Type: Graphic Materials)

Scope and Contents

Taken in the 1980s at the request of a civic organization, Landmark West, in connection with preservation efforts, the photographs include exteriors and details of notable buildings (Dakota, San Remo, Apthorp, Beresford, Belleclair, Pythian, Dorilton, Hotel Des Artistes, Portuguese Synagogue, Central Savings Bank, Ansonia, and others), views of brownstones, and various street views of Columbus, Amsterdam, and West End avenues, Broadway, and various streets ranging up to about 106th. 14 color photographs, 6 x 4 in. Various subjects, 1970s-2001, inclusive

Box: 1, Folder: 6 (Material Type: Graphic Materials)

Scope and Contents

Beauty parlor customers, Bethesda Fountain in snow, subway car with graffiti and passengers, Chrysler Building gargoyle, fire escapes, storefronts on Broadway at West 164th Street, Brighton Beach subway station entrance, Gray's Papaya on Amsterdam at 72nd, rainy night scene on Broadway, and World Trade Center towers burning on 9/11. Also a Polaroid of Donald Trump, Sanford (Sandy) Weil, and Robert Savin at black tie dinner. Gift, December 2012.
